Abstract

Abstract   Woodcut or woodblock printing is the oldest graphic art media in the West, developing around the year 1400s. From the 5th century BC until now textile printing was considered the right method to introduce the color and design of the motif that would be applied to the surface of the fabric. Brands and designers who use woodblock printing techniques in their works such as Jaitexart, Studio Bagru and SZ Blockprints. The resulting texture from woodblock is unique and has its own peculiarities. Based on this description, the author would like to try applying wood block printing techniques with the direct coloring method and coloring using barriers with qualitative research methods that are, observation, literature and exploration. The final result of this research is textile products in the form of fabric that will be applied to fashion products that are outer and kaftan with classic batik pattern using Woodblock printing techniques.  Keyword: Expressive, Texture, Woodblock
